Abstract

The invention discloses a locking mechanism of a hydraulic jaw of fixed type rubbish compression equipment in the field of rubbish treatment equipment, comprising a clamping oil cylinder which is connected with an oil cylinder seat, wherein a plunger of the clamping oil cylinder is inserted between two clamping plates of the hydraulic jaw and is in pivot joint with the hydraulic jaw by a pin shaft, both sides of the hydraulic jaw are respectively provided with a guide plate, the two guide plates are respectively provided with a diversion guide groove, both ends of the pin shaft extend into the diversion guide grooves, the outer side of the guide plate at one side is fixedly provided with a closing plate shielding the diversion guide grooves, and the outer side of the guide plate at the other edge is fixedly provided with a spacing plate shielding the diversion guide grooves; a spring bracket is arranged between the two clamping plates of the hydraulic jaw and provided with a return spring, and the return spring is supported at the side faces of the spring bracket and the plunger; and when the plunger pushes the pin shaft to move towards the other ends of the diversion guide grooves, the spring bracket contacts with a spacing convex block firstly. The device can quickly connect a rubbish container and a compression host machine by the expansion and the shrinkage of the hydraulic jaw; simultaneously, the rubbish container and the compression host machine are convenient to separate, and the device is reliable to use.

Background technology
Fixed refuse compaction equipment mainly is made up of garbage container and compression main frame, and garbage container and rubbish main frame can be separated from each other, and rubbish is pressed when expiring, and just by the torque arm car garbage container is transported to landfill yard and topples over.How just can make garbage container and compression main frame combine with separate convenient, simple, use reliably, become a difficult problem need capturing in this area.
Summary of the invention
The purpose of this invention is to provide a kind of locking mechanism of hydraulic jaw of fixed type rubbish compression equipment, it can be connected garbage container fast with the compression main frame, simultaneously, both convenient separation, device uses reliable.
The objective of the invention is to realize like this: locking mechanism of hydraulic jaw of fixed type rubbish compression equipment, comprise clamping cylinder, an end of clamping cylinder links to each other with oil cylinder seat; The external part of the plunger of clamping cylinder inserts between two clamping plate of hydraulic pressure pawl; And be hinged through two clamping plate of bearing pin and hydraulic pressure pawl, hydraulic pressure pawl both sides are respectively equipped with a guide plate, are respectively equipped with the break-in guide groove on two guide plates; The bearing pin two ends are stretched in the break-in guide groove; The guide plate outside on one side is fixed with the shrouding that covers the break-in guide groove, and the guide plate outside of another side is fixed with the limiting plate that covers the break-in guide groove, and limiting plate is provided with the spacing block set that stretches out downwards; Be welded with spring support between two clamping plate of hydraulic pressure pawl, spring support is provided with back-moving spring, and back-moving spring one end bearing is on spring support, and the other end is bearing in said plunger side; When the axial break-in guide groove of the plunger pushing pin other end moved, spring support at first touched spacing block set.
When this device used, oil cylinder seat linked to each other with casing with guide plate, and the plunger of original state clamping cylinder is in contraction state, when the clamping cylinder oil-feed promotes plunger motion; Plunger drives bearing pin and slides along the break-in guide groove, and simultaneously, the hydraulic pressure pawl travels forward, and spring support at first touches spacing block set; At this moment, plunger continues to move ahead, and the hydraulic pressure pawl can only rotate, and the hydraulic pressure pawl is unclamped; Extend out, simultaneously, back-moving spring is compressed.When needs clamp, the reverse oil-feed of clamping cylinder, plunger retraction, back-moving spring resets the hydraulic pressure pawl, arrives the end of break-in guide groove until bearing pin.Through the opening and tighten up of hydraulic pressure pawl, can fast garbage container be connected with the compression main frame, simultaneously, and both convenient separation, device uses reliable.
Be convenient fixing this device, said guide plate is connected through connecting plate between the upper end.Connecting plate can be strengthened the structure of guide plate, makes its work more reliable, and simultaneously, the setting of connecting plate has made things convenient for this device to link to each other with casing.
